Bardon Mill is a village situated on the east to west commuter line for trains and buses between Carlisle and Newcastle. In the heart of Roman Wall country, there are lots of rural walks and sights to be seen, as well as the River Tyne being within easy access. Groceries and amenities can be found in nearby Haltwhistle or Hexham.
